John King

Some workworking hobbies or experiments besides the fire tables, beer signs and lightboxes include.

  • Created/stacked a holz hausen.
  • Handmaking cedar shakes with a froe. Used the shakes to cover 2 wood sheds.
  • Built a shave horse to finish and flatten the shakes.
  • Built a wood shed with a resin river roof over the front.
  • Created a resin river table top.
  • Built an erosion stream table with 4 grades of different colored sand.
  • Lots and lots of kindling splitting.

I have been in the web design industry since 1999 in Oregon and Alaska. In 2009 when I moved from Alaska to Bellingham I began Highwaters Media.

Before 1999 I have trained with an Iditarod Dog Musher in Alaska, built a log cabin to live in and managed a glacier-based tour business. I also have worked in non-profits, at a Montana dude ranch, and as a cedar shake sider on Cape Cod.
